I am an archaeologist with a research focus in ancient magic. My work comprises the ancient Egyptian, Greek, and Roman record, both, archaeological and textual sources.

I received my M.A. in Roman Provincial Archaeology, Pre- and Early History, Egyptology (minor) and Classical Archaeology (minor) at the University of Mainz. In my PhD I analysed the making and use of 268 ancient magical artefacts based on instructions preserved in the Egyptian and Greek magical papyri. Following the PhD, I continued researching ancient magic at the Universities of Heidelberg and Erfurt for six years and specialised in ancient magic signs.
